Annals of Glaciology | 1986

TOPOGRAPHIC CHARACTERISTICS IN THE ABLATION AREA OF THE KHUMBU GLACIER, NEPAL HIMALAYA

Okitsugu Watanabe; Shuji Iwata; H. Fushimi

Topographic sketch mapping of the whole ablation area of the Khumbu Glacier, East Nepal Himalaya, is performed, using a simple, stereo-photogrammetric method. This map shows that the surface morphology can be classified into II morphologic characteristics. Depending on their distribution and combination, the ablation area can be divided into four morphologic areas. Detailed maps, on a scale of I: I 000-2500, of these four areas indicate that the distribution and combination of these I1 morphologic characteristics result from thickness of the debris cover supraglacial streams and ponds, and glacier dynamics. Th~ irregularity in the ablation area of the Khumbu Glacier can be considered to be a consequence of the mass balance between rate of ice charge from upstream and irregular distribution of ablation rate, depending on debris-cover characteristics in situ.
